Meet the small-town North Dakota man who is Amazon’s No. 1 reviewer. He gets a lot of ‘free’ stuff.

NEW ROCKFORD, N.D. — Charles William Anderson wakes up and puts on pants from Amazon, then heads to the kitchen to brew coffee from Amazon in his coffee maker from Amazon.

As he sips his morning coffee sitting in his chair, also ordered from Amazon, he looks around the room to see other items from the world’s largest online retailer, including the ottoman, air conditioner and exercise bike, just to name a few.

There are more than 62 million customer reviewers on Amazon. The site’s leaderboard shows a ranking of the top 10,000 reviewers worldwide — and for the past month, the No. 1 reviewer happens to be a man in an Eddy County, N.D., town of fewer than 1,500 people.
